Last month, while planning our summer vacation, I asked Gemini (Google’s AI) on my phone for family-friendly ideas. My 6-year-old, newly literate and ever curious, peeked over and asked, “Who is Gemini?”
“It’s an AI,” I replied casually. She tilted her head and asked, “What’s AI?”
That moment made me pause. As someone who works with AI tools professionally, I wasn’t ready to answer this simple question at home.

The Parenting-AI Gap: What the Data Shows
AI exists everywhere around our kids. It’s in the games they play, the YouTube videos they love, even the homework helpers they trust. But many parents feel unprepared.
70% of US teenagers have used generative AI at least once and 22% have share information online that they later found was false (Common Sense Media, 2025)
Only 16% of parents feel they have a detailed understanding of AI (The National Parents Union, 2023)
Most concerning: Students rate AI's accuracy highly, with an average score of 7.2 out of 10 for schoolwork (2024 internal user survey by Caktus AI)
This knowledge gap isn't your fault. AI is evolving faster than most parents can keep up. Plus, most resources focus on workplaces or classrooms, not homes.
